| Sonrisas canónicas | C1CN(CCN1CC2=CSC(=N2)N)C3=CC=CC=N3 |
|---|---|
| IUPAC Name | 4-[(4-pyridin-2-ylpiperazin-1-yl)methyl]-1,3-thiazol-2-amine |
| InChIKey | RYYKQYVTTZNPJA-UHFFFAOYSA-N |
| INCHI | 1S/C13H17N5S/c14-13-16-11(10-19-13)9-17-5-7-18(8-6-17)12-3-1-2-4-15-12/h1-4,10H,5-9H2,(H2,14,16) |
| Peso molecular | 275.38 |

View spec sheet →Taxonomy Tree
| Kingdom | Organic compounds |
|---|---|
| Superclass | Organoheterocyclic compounds |
| Clase | Diazinanes |
| Subclass | Piperazines |
| Intermediate Tree Nodes | Not available |
| Direct Parent | Pyridinylpiperazines |
| Alternative Parents | N-arylpiperazines Dialkylarylamines N-alkylpiperazines Aralkylamines Aminopyridines and derivatives 2,4-disubstituted thiazoles Imidolactams 2-amino-1,3-thiazoles Heteroaromatic compounds Trialkylamines Azacyclic compounds Primary amines Hydrocarbon derivatives |
| Molecular Framework | Aromatic heteromonocyclic compounds |
| Substituents | N-arylpiperazine - Pyridinylpiperazine - Dialkylarylamine - 2,4-disubstituted 1,3-thiazole - Aminopyridine - Aralkylamine - N-alkylpiperazine - 1,3-thiazol-2-amine - Imidolactam - Pyridine - Heteroaromatic compound - Azole - Thiazole - Tertiary aliphatic amine - Tertiary amine - Azacycle - Primary amine - Organonitrogen compound - Hydrocarbon derivative - Organic nitrogen compound - Amine - Aromatic heteromonocyclic compound |
| Descripción | This compound belongs to the class of organic compounds known as pyridinylpiperazines. These are compounds containing a pyridinylpiperazine skeleton, which consists of a pyridine linked (not fused) to a piperazine by a bond by a single bond that is not part of a ring. |

| Peso molecular | 275.380 g/mol |
|---|---|
| XLogP3 | 1.300 |
| Hydrogen Bond Donor Count | 1 |
| Hydrogen Bond Acceptor Count | 6 |
| Rotatable Bond Count | 3 |
| Exact Mass | 275.12 Da |
| Monoisotopic Mass | 275.12 Da |
| Topological Polar Surface Area | 86.500 Ų |
| Heavy Atom Count | 19 |
| Formal Charge | 0 |
| Complexity | 282.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 0 |
| Undefined Atom Stereocenter Count | 0 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
